Description

Savor the taste of summer with this Irresistible New England Lobster Roll. Tender lobster meat, creamy mayonnaise, and crisp celery are combined and served in a buttery, toasted bun. This quick and easy recipe is perfect for any occasion, bringing a coastal seafood delight right to your kitchen.


Ingredients

Scale
  • 1 lb fresh lobster meat
  • 1/2 cup mayonnaise
  • 1/4 cup finely chopped celery
  • 2 tbsp fresh lemon juice
  • 4 split-top hot dog buns (buttery variety)
  • 2 tbsp chopped chives or parsley

Instructions

  1. Boil lobsters in salted water for 8-10 minutes until bright red. Cool and remove meat from shells.
  2. Chop lobster into bite-sized pieces.
  3. In a bowl, mix lobster meat with mayonnaise, celery, and lemon juice until well combined.
  4. In a skillet, melt butter over medium heat and toast buns cut-side down until golden brown.
  5. Generously fill each bun with the lobster mixture and top with chopped herbs.
  6. Serve on a platter with lemon wedges on the side.

Notes

  • For garnish: Chives or Parsley add color and flavor.
  • Enjoy warm or cold.
  • Best enjoyed fresh, but leftovers can be stored in an airtight container for up to two days.
  • For a lighter option, swap traditional mayo with Greek yogurt.
  • Consider adding Old Bay seasoning for an extra kick.
  • For an upscale twist, try adding a drizzle of truffle oil before serving.
